Live-In Linen: The Coolest Summer Fabric

Gone are the days when linen was confined to just summer holiday wear. Linen fabric is cooler than ever, and we’re not just talking about a fabric attribute here. It’s reigning at the forefront of fashion too. Courtesy: sustainable brands boosting the luxe factor of organic fashion. Packed with nature’s goodness, linen is a breathable fabric and has a great texture. Lately languished in the realm of man-made fabrics, linen is gaining momentum as a power-dresser in the summer wardrobe. Linen is heading the sustainability drive with a new luxurious note. Coveted sustainable labels like Linen and Linen, Sneha Arora, Urvashi Kaur, Myoho feast on the ubiquity factor of linen with fresh iterations. We have rounded up a few looks for you to fall back on this summer trusty fabric as a go-to for the summer season.
